L. A. Prime Matter, (sculpture).
Artist:
Orr, Eric, 1939-1998, sculptor.
Martin, David C., architect.
Albert C. Martin and Associates, architectural firm.
Title:
L. A. Prime Matter, (sculpture).
Dates:
Commissioned 1987-1988. Design approved Dec. 5, 1988. 1991. Dedicated May 9, 1991.
Digital Reference:
Medium:
Sculpture: bronze; Base: ceramic.
Dimensions:
Sculpture: approx. 22 x 3 x 2 ft.; Base: approx. 7 x 6 x 6 ft.
Description:
Two triangular-shaped bronze towers with water cascading down their sides. Two to four times an hour, a gas flame of fire shoots up the sides of both columns and burns for approximately 3 minutes.
Subject:
Abstract -- Geometric
Object Type:
Fountain
Outdoor Sculpture -- California -- Los Angeles
Sculpture
Owner:
Administered by Figueroa at Wilshire Inc., Property Management, 601 South Figueroa, Los Angeles, California 90017
Located Sanwa Bank Plaza, Figueroa & Wilshire Boulevard, Los Angeles, California
Remarks:
The project was funded as part of the One Percent for the Arts, Community Redevelopment Agency, Art in Public Places Program. IAS files contain dedication booklet and CRDA memorandum (Jan. 11, 1989) requesting preliminary approval of art plan for Mitsui Fudosan Office Tower. The plaza was designed by David C. Martin, architect from the firm of Albert C. Martin & Associates.
